S.L. BHAYANA, J.
1. By this order, I propose to dispose of IA No. 9711/09 filed by plaintiff thereby seeking refund of court fees.
2. By virtue of this application filed under Section 16 of Court Fee Act 1870, plaintiff/applicant is thereby praying for refund of court fees which was paid by the applicant with the plaint.
3. Instant suit was a suit for recovery of money against the defendants registered as CS (OS) 156/2009,vide order dated 27/5/09 this suit was decreed on joint application moved by both the parties being IA No.7283/09 under Order XXIII Rule 2 CPC filed by the parties on the basis of which the suit stands disposed of.
4. On the other hand the registry of this court vide reference dated 16/9/2009 has raised objection regarding the refund of court fees on the ground that court fees can be returnable only in the manner provided under Section 16 of Court Fees Act, which provides that court must refer the parties to the suit to any one of the modes of settlement of disputes referred to Section 89 of CPC but in this case parties have not settled their dispute through any of the modes prescribed under Sec 89 of CPC so the court fees cannot be refunded to them.
